My journey into design started with entrepreneurship! At nine years old, I taught myself how to crochet through YouTube videos. Four years later, at just 13 years old, I begged my mom to let me open up an Etsy shop. In 2018, Scarlet's Stitchery was born. I turned a hobby into an e-commerce business that has grown into the global brand it is today.
Building Scarlet's Stitchery gave me my first experience designing for real people. From creating products and branding to managing an online storefront and understanding customer feedback, I learned how every interaction shapes the way people connect with a business.
As my shop has grown, I have expanded beyond physical products by designing and selling digital PDF crochet patterns. This experience has taught me how to organize information clearly, create intuitive digital experiences, and understand how users interact with a product beyond a traditional purchase.
Scarlet's Stitchery by the Numbers:
- 70+ countries reached
- $100K+ revenue generated
- $30K+ generated through digital patterns
- 1,000+ five-star reviews
- 35K+ social followers

While building Scarlet's Stitchery taught me how to create for my own customers, my work at Bucknell's Small Business Development Center (SBDC) has allowed me to bring my entrepreneurial perspective to other businesses.
As a Presidential Fellow, I chose to become a Digital Business Consultant at the SBDC. Over the past four years, I have worked alongside small business owners to strengthen their online presence through website strategy, design, and digital solutions.
I have always been fascinated by web design. I think of websites like little homes on the internet. Each one should reflect the personality of the business while creating a welcoming and intuitive experience for visitors. Working with clients across industries has allowed me to combine my entrepreneurial background with my passion for design, helping businesses build digital experiences that support both their goals and their customers.
